The Psychology Behind Casino Games
Understanding the psychology of players is crucial in the realm of casino games. Casinos are designed to engage players’ emotions, utilizing elements like sound, lighting, and layout to create an immersive experience. This environment can trigger excitement and a sense of urgency, compelling individuals to play longer and spend more than they initially intended. These subconscious cues are key strategies employed by casinos to maintain player interest and draw them into the gaming experience. The Role of Game Mechanics
Each casino game, whether it’s slots, poker, or blackjack, operates on specific mechanics that dictate outcomes and player interaction. Understanding these mechanics can unlock a greater appreciation for the games. For example, knowing how the random number generator functions in slot machines can help players realize that each spin is independent of prior results, debunking the myth of hot or cold machines.
Moreover, traditional games like poker rely heavily on player skill and strategy. Knowledge of game mechanics, including betting structures and hand rankings, can disproportionately influence a player’s success. This insight highlights the importance of learning and practice, as mastering these mechanics can provide players with an advantage over less experienced opponents.
While luck plays a significant role in casino games, incorporating strategic approaches can enhance a player’s chances of winning. Bankroll management is one of the fundamental strategies that every player should consider. Setting limits on how much money to spend can help avoid significant losses and promote more enjoyable gaming experiences.
Another effective strategy involves understanding the games’ odds. By choosing games with better odds, players can increase their potential for winning. For example, blackjack and craps typically offer more favorable odds compared to slot machines. Thus, educating oneself on these nuances can lead to smarter choices and ultimately a more rewarding gambling experience.
